This block configures the Lintwhistle documentation checker used across the Orivale handbook repos. Support staff: when a customer reports a false positive, check these values before filing a bug, because most complaints trace back to an overly strict threshold rather than a rule defect. Raising a limit requires sign-off from the docs guild and a note in the changelog. The active tuning constants appear below.

tuning table, kawep-tawif:
CAPS = {
    "olidor": 80,
    "belion": 7,
    "quenys": 225,
    "druox": 839,
    "fraath": 482,
}

Hey, flagging this for your review. The config vault for Splitline (our A/B experiment assignment service) auto-locked after three failed unlock attempts during last night's deploy to the Harlowe cluster. Experiments are frozen mid-rollout, so variant assignments are stuck at yesterday's snapshot. Nothing looks malicious — just a fat-fingered unlock by the deploy bot. We need sign-off to reopen it, since the Dunmere policy says a reviewer approves all vault reopens. Approved unlock passphrase follows.

vault phrase of yaguf-hahaf = druath-holix

**Runbook: SQL lint failures in the Bramblefort pipeline**

If CI blocks a merge on SQL lint, check whether the failure is a style rule or a safety rule. Style rules (casing, trailing commas) can be auto-fixed with the formatter; safety rules (unqualified deletes, missing partition filters) must be fixed by hand and never suppressed without review. Rule severities are controlled centrally, and the linter currently runs with the following configuration.

config for bahop-baduf:
[kasion]
team = lamath
access_code = ac_d807e5
host = kasion.paliqcloud.corp
port = 4000
owner = julix.tamvan
peer = frair.qorvelsoft.local

Management Meeting Minutes — Pricing Session

Attendees: department heads, Commercial lead Orin Vask.

Agreed: discounts on deals exceeding 500 units at Thornquill Ltd now cap at 15% without Commercial sign-off. Regional exceptions end this quarter. Sales to receive updated calculator by Friday. Legal to revise standard terms. Next review in eight weeks. Rationale for the change is captured in the note below.

management briefing: Only 33 of the 205 pilot accounts renewed Kasath, so a churn review is set for October 17. Weniusek Logistics is in early talks to buy Holethax Freight for about $345.6 million.